Viola Liuzzo was a hero of the civil rights movement. A white woman from Detroit, she answered Dr. King's call to come to Selma, Alabama in 1965 to help with the Selma to Montgomery marches. While helping to shuttle activists to and from the Montgomery airport Viola was murdered by the Ku Klux Klan. She was 39 years old. There is much more to Viola's heroic story.
